Abstract
A water extract of the Oriental crude drug “shikon”, Lithospermum erythrorhizon roots, remarkably diminished the plasma sugar level in mice. Fractionation of the extract by monitoring the activity yielded three glycans, lithospermans A, B and C. These glycans exerted marked hypoglycemic effects in normal and alloxan-induced hyperglycemic mice.Keywords
